The present invention provides a container in a back-in box having good bending fatigue resistance even after heat sealing. An ethylene-vinyl alcohol copolymer is an ethylene-vinyl alcohol copolymer containing the following structural unit (1), preferably 3,4-diacyloxy-1-butene, a vinyl ester monomer, and ethylene. At least one thermoplastic resin-containing layer is laminated on one side or both sides of a layer having an ethylene-vinyl alcohol copolymer obtained by saponifying a copolymer obtained by copolymerization. (Here, X is a bond chain and is an arbitrary bond chain excluding an ether bond, R1 to R4 are each independently an arbitrary substituent, and n represents 0 or 1.) [Selection figure] None |
